Definition

/lɪmp/
noun
  1. An irregular, jerky or awkward gait.
    “She walks with a limp.”
  2. A scraper for removing poor ore or refuse from the sieve.
verb
  1. To walk lamely, as if favouring one leg.
  2. (of a vehicle) To travel with a malfunctioning system of propulsion.
    “The bomber limped home on one engine.”
  3. To move or proceed irregularly.
    “The business limped through the recession”
